Lot description

Antwerp, Hieronymus Cock, 1551

Etching, 24,3 x 34 cm, laid paper, signed and dated in the plate "H.Cock.Fe.1551" (trimmed to borderline, sm. brown spot near Abraham's hand, sm. tear at upper right edge).

Loose sheet under passe-partout, fine dark impression.

Rare print of a landscape with Abraham about to sacrifice his son Isaac. A lamb is trapped in the bushes on the right-hand corner. The etching is one of the earliest prints published by Cock's Aux Quatres Vents, probably made after the landscape drawings by his brother Mathijs Cock. First and only state.
Ref. Riggs no. 37. - Hollstein IV:1. - Leuven (Cock) 2013, no. 95.
